Abstract :
Fuzzy logic is wildly used in many fields in the recent years. It is also the theoretic base of fuzzy control. A novel fuzzy state space representation and implementation method is prompted in this paper. The new method employs the concepts of state space which achieved great success in the modern control theory and uses matrix to represent fuzzy models including the fuzzification, inference mechanism, rule base and defuzzification. Some new combining operators for fuzzy logic inference are also defined in this paper. To show the correctness and efficiency of the new method, a nonlinear system is discussed via the new methods.
